What Does IP68 Stand For?

IP stands for Ingress Protection, a standardized rating system defined by the International Electrotechnical Commission (IEC). This system measures the level of protection that electrical enclosures provide against two main elements: solid particles (like dust) and liquids (like water).

The IP rating has two numbers:

  1. The first digit indicates protection against solids: dust, dirt, or small objects.
  2. The second digit indicates protection against liquids: water, rain, or immersion.

So, in the case of IP68:

  • The 6 (first digit) means the device or wiring enclosure is completely dust-tight. No dust can enter, which protects the internal components.
  • The 8 (second digit) means the enclosure can withstand continuous immersion in water, typically beyond 1 meter in depth, under conditions specified by the manufacturer.

In simple terms, IP68 is the highest level of protection commonly used in outdoor wiring, offering both dust-proof and water-resistant capabilities.

Why IP68 Matters in Outdoor Wiring

Outdoor wiring is constantly exposed to environmental hazards. Rain, dust, UV rays, temperature changes, and accidental splashes can all compromise electrical systems. Here’s why choosing IP68-rated products is crucial:

1. Protection Against Dust and Dirt

Dust can cause electrical shorts, reduce efficiency, or damage sensitive components. An IP68-rated enclosure ensures that even in dusty environments, such as construction sites or desert climates, your wiring stays protected.

2. Resistance to Water Damage

Rain, snow, and accidental submersion can seriously affect outdoor wiring. With an IP68 rating, wiring and connectors can survive prolonged exposure to water without failing. This makes them ideal for garden lighting, poolside installations, or outdoor industrial systems.

3. Longevity of Electrical Components

Outdoor wiring is an investment. By choosing IP68-rated products, you protect your wiring against environmental wear and tear, extending its lifespan and reducing the frequency of repairs or replacements.

4. Safety

Electrical safety is paramount. Water and electricity are a dangerous combination. IP68-rated enclosures ensure that the wiring inside remains insulated and safe, preventing shocks or short circuits.

Common Applications of IP68 in Outdoor Wiring

Based on my overall experience, IP68-rated products are often used in scenarios where exposure to extreme conditions is inevitable. Here are some examples:

  • Garden and landscape lighting: IP68 enclosures protect wiring from rain and irrigation systems.
  • Poolside installations: Electrical connections near pools or fountains require immersion protection.
  • Outdoor security cameras: Constant exposure to dust, rain, or snow makes IP68 ideal.
  • Industrial outdoor wiring: Factories, warehouses, or construction sites benefit from high dust and water resistance.
  • Marine environments: Wiring on boats or docks often encounters saltwater, making IP68 essential.

How IP68 Compares to Other Ratings

Understanding IP68 is easier when compared with other common IP ratings:

IP Rating Dust Protection Water Protection Ideal Use Case
IP44 Splash-proof Splash-proof Outdoor lights, basic protection
IP65 Dust-tight Water jets Outdoor cameras, general wiring
IP67 Dust-tight Temporary immersion Temporary pool or pond wiring
IP68 Dust-tight Continuous immersion Harsh outdoor environments, permanent installations

From this comparison, it’s clear why IP68 is considered the premium choice for demanding outdoor electrical setups.

 IP68-Rated Products for Outdoor Wiring

Selecting the right IP68 product goes beyond just checking the rating. Here’s a step-by-step guide to ensure you choose wisely:

1. Check Manufacturer Specifications

The IP68 rating often comes with specific depth and duration limits for water immersion. Always review these specs to make sure they meet your needs.

2. Material Quality

High-quality materials like UV-resistant plastics or corrosion-resistant metals enhance durability. Not all IP68-rated products are built equally; materials matter.

3. Sealing and Gaskets

A proper seal prevents water and dust ingress. Look for robust gaskets and silicone seals in connectors and enclosures.

4. Installation Practices

Even IP68-rated wiring can fail if installed incorrectly. Make sure cables are sealed, connections are tight, and enclosures are mounted properly.

5. Maintenance and Inspection

Check wiring and enclosures periodically, especially after storms or heavy rainfall. IP68 doesn’t mean maintenance-free, it ensures protection under designed conditions.

Common Misconceptions About IP68

Many people assume that IP68 means “indestructible” or “submerge anywhere.” That’s not true. Here are some clarifications:

  • IP68 is manufacturer-specific: The actual depth and time limits vary. One brand may support 1-meter immersion for 30 minutes, while another allows 3 meters for several hours.
  • Not a replacement for proper wiring practices: Even IP68-rated cables need correct installation, grounding, and protection against mechanical damage.
  • Doesn’t guarantee UV protection: While IP68 ensures dust and water resistance, exposure to sunlight can still degrade plastics over time. UV-resistant materials are necessary for full outdoor durability.

Practical Tips for Installing IP68 Outdoor Wiring

From my own personal experience, here are some tips to get the most out of IP68-rated wiring:

  1. Avoid Sharp Bends: Excessive bending can compromise the seal and damage internal conductors.
  2. Use Waterproof Connectors: Pair IP68 wiring with compatible connectors to maintain protection.
  3. Elevate When Possible: If possible, avoid full submersion; even IP68 enclosures last longer when not constantly underwater.
  4. Regular Inspections: Look for cracks, worn gaskets, or corrosion, especially in areas with extreme temperatures.
  5. Labeling: Clearly mark IP68 wiring runs to prevent accidental damage during landscaping or construction work.

Future Trends: IP Ratings and Outdoor Technology

As outdoor technology advances, IP ratings continue to evolve. Smart lighting, outdoor IoT devices, and solar-powered systems increasingly rely on high protection levels. IP68 is becoming a baseline standard for reliability in challenging environments.

Manufacturers are also developing IP69K-rated products, which offer protection against high-pressure water jets in addition to immersion. While overkill for most home projects, it shows how standards are rising to meet real-world needs.
